Power management
The cooking zones have a maximum power available to them.
If this power range is exceeded by switching on the Power Boost function,
Power Management automatically reduced the heat setting of cooking zone.

Pause
The Pause function simultaneously switches all cooking zones that are
switched on to the low power setting and then back to the heat setting that was
previously set. This function can be used to briey interrupt and then continue the
cooking process e.g. to take a telephone call.
When the Pause function is activated, all touch sensors except for the Pause
, Lock and the On/Off control sensors are disabled. To resume cooking,
touch the Pause sensor again.

Power boost control
The Power Boost function makes additional power available to the each cooking
zones. (example : bring a large volume of water to the boil)
Cooking zones Max Boost time
145 mm 10 min
210 mm 10 min
Front or Rear Flex Plus 10 min
Complete Flex Plus 5 min

NOTE
In certain circumstances, the Power boost function may be deactivated
automatically to protect the internal electronic components of the hob.
For example, It is impossible to output max power on Flex zone rear and Flex zone
front at the same time.
